Top Platforms for Streaming Indonesian TV

Finding the right platform to stream Indonesian TV can be overwhelming with so many options available. Let's break down some of the top contenders to help you make an informed choice. First up is Vidio, one of the most popular streaming platforms in Indonesia. Vidio offers a wide array of local channels, sports events, and exclusive content. You can watch live broadcasts of your favorite TV stations, catch up on sinetron, and even enjoy live sports action. Vidio also produces its own original series and films, adding even more value to its subscription. Its user-friendly interface and extensive library make it a top pick for many Indonesians. Next, there's Mola TV, which is particularly famous for its sports coverage. If you're a football fan, Mola TV is a must-have, as it broadcasts live matches from top leagues around the world. However, Mola TV also offers a selection of Indonesian movies and TV shows, making it a well-rounded entertainment option. Another great platform is iFlix, which boasts a vast collection of movies and TV series from both Indonesia and abroad. iFlix is known for its affordable subscription plans and its focus on providing high-quality content to a broad audience. You'll find a mix of classic favorites and new releases on iFlix, ensuring there's always something to watch. Vision+ is another platform that deserves a mention, offering a wide range of local and international channels. Vision+ also provides access to premium content through its various subscription packages. Its comprehensive channel list and user-friendly interface make it a great choice for families. Finally, don't forget about YouTube. While not a dedicated streaming platform, many Indonesian TV channels have official YouTube channels where they stream live or upload episodes of their shows. This can be a great way to watch your favorite programs for free, although you may have to deal with ads. When choosing a streaming platform, consider factors such as the content you're most interested in, the subscription price, the user interface, and the availability of features like offline viewing and multiple device support. How to Access All Indonesian Channels Online

So, you're ready to access all Indonesian channels online? Great! Here’s a step-by-step guide to get you started. First, you need to choose a streaming platform. As we discussed earlier, there are several options, such as Vidio, Mola TV, iFlix, and Vision+. Consider your preferences and budget when making your choice. Do you want a platform that focuses on sports? Or are you more interested in movies and TV shows? Once you've decided on a platform, the next step is to subscribe to a plan. Most streaming services offer various subscription packages, ranging from basic to premium. The more expensive plans typically offer higher video quality, access to more content, and the ability to watch on multiple devices simultaneously. Be sure to read the fine print and choose a plan that meets your needs. After subscribing, you'll need to download the app on your preferred device. Whether it's your smartphone, tablet, or smart TV, most streaming platforms have apps available for both Android and iOS. Simply head to the App Store or Google Play Store, search for the app, and download it. Once the app is installed, log in with your account credentials. This will give you access to all the content included in your subscription. Now comes the fun part: browsing and watching your favorite channels. Most apps have a user-friendly interface that allows you to easily search for channels, TV shows, and movies. You can also create a watchlist to keep track of the content you want to watch later. And of course, make sure you have a stable internet connection. Streaming video requires a decent amount of bandwidth, so you'll need a reliable Wi-Fi or mobile data connection to avoid buffering and interruptions. A good rule of thumb is to have at least 5 Mbps for standard definition streaming and 10 Mbps for high definition. Some platforms also offer the option to download content for offline viewing. This is a great feature if you want to watch shows on the go without using up your data allowance. Simply download the episodes you want to watch when you're connected to Wi-Fi, and then enjoy them later, even without an internet connection. Tips for a Seamless Streaming Experience

To ensure you have the best possible experience streaming Indonesian TV, here are a few tips to keep in mind. First and foremost, check your internet speed. A stable and fast internet connection is crucial for smooth streaming. Run a speed test to make sure you're getting the bandwidth you're paying for. If your internet speed is consistently slow, consider upgrading your plan or contacting your internet service provider. Another important tip is to update your streaming app regularly. App updates often include bug fixes, performance improvements, and new features. By keeping your app up to date, you'll ensure that you're getting the best possible streaming experience. Also, close unnecessary apps and programs on your device. Running multiple apps simultaneously can consume processing power and bandwidth, which can lead to buffering and lag. Close any apps that you're not using to free up resources for your streaming app. Adjust the video quality based on your internet speed. Most streaming platforms allow you to adjust the video quality settings. If you're experiencing buffering, try lowering the video quality to reduce the amount of data being streamed. You can always increase the quality later when your internet connection is more stable. Consider using a VPN (Virtual Private Network). A VPN can help you bypass geo-restrictions and access content that may not be available in your region. It can also improve your privacy and security by encrypting your internet traffic. However, keep in mind that some streaming platforms may block VPNs, so do your research before using one. Use headphones or speakers for a better audio experience. While your device's built-in speakers may be adequate, using headphones or external speakers can significantly enhance your audio experience. This is especially important if you're watching content with complex sound design or dialogue. Take breaks to avoid eye strain and fatigue. Staring at a screen for long periods of time can be tiring for your eyes. Take regular breaks to rest your eyes and stretch your body. A good rule of thumb is the 20-20-20 rule: every 20 minutes, look at something 20 feet away for 20 seconds.
